What is a digital operations coordinator?

A Digital Operations Coordinator is responsible for managing and optimizing digital workflows, platforms, and processes within an organization. They oversee daily digital operations, coordinate cross-functional teams, and ensure the smooth execution of digital initiatives. This role often involves data analysis, process improvement, troubleshooting technical issues, and supporting digital marketing or e-commerce activities. Strong communication, organizational, and technical skills are essential for success in this position.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of a digital operations coordinator?

A Digital Operations Coordinator typically manages digital projects, coordinates cross-functional teams, monitors website or campaign performance, and ensures deadlines are met. You might be responsible for updating web content, tracking key data metrics, troubleshooting technical issues, and supporting marketing initiatives. The role often involves collaborating with designers, marketers, developers, and external vendors to ensure smooth execution of digital strategies. Expect a fast-paced environment where multitasking, clear communication, and attention to detail are key to maintaining operational efficiency.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a digital operations coordinator?

To excel as a Digital Operations Coordinator, strong organizational skills, analytical thinking, and a bachelor's degree in business, marketing, or a related field are typically required. Familiarity with digital project management tools (like Asana or Trello), content management systems (CMS), and data analytics platforms is often essential. Excellent communication, problem-solving abilities, and adaptability help candidates collaborate effectively and manage shifting priorities. These skills ensure seamless digital workflow coordination, timely project delivery, and the ability to support multiple stakeholders in a dynamic environment.

Job Description The Digital Operations Expert is responsible for ensuring the reliability, performance, and availability of digital channels and APIs that support customer transactions and experiences. This role oversees operational monitoring, incident management, service recovery, and performance analytics to minimize customer impact and maintain service excellence.
The role works closely with Product, IT, Engineering, Marketing, and Support teams to drive rapid issue resolution, implement continuous improvements, and ensure operational readiness. Additionally, the Digital Operations Lead leverages data and performance insights to identify trends, improve customer experience, protect revenue, and support business decision-making while ensuring compliance with governance and operational standards.HIRING REQUIREMENTS:
Work Experience
  • At least 4-6 years of experience in Digital Operations, Business Operations, Service Assurance, IT Operations, or Service Management.

  • Minimum 2 years of hands-on experience supporting digital channels, including mobile applications, web platforms, APIs, or customer-facing digital services.

  • Experience in incident management and recovery operations, including coordination of bridge calls, stakeholder communications, impact assessments, and post-incident reviews.

  • Strong understanding of ITIL-based processes, including Incident Management, Problem Management, Change Management, and Service Transition.

  • Proven experience translating recurring incidents, customer complaints, and operational issues into structured enhancement or optimization initiatives.

  • Experience in root cause analysis (RCA), identifying recurring issues, and driving preventive and corrective actions.

  • Experience governing service transitions from project delivery teams to operational support teams, including knowledge transfer, stabilization monitoring, and escalation management.

  • Strong background in operational reporting, KPI management, and executive-level performance presentations.

  • Experience driving continuous improvement initiatives focused on reducing downtime, improving MTTD/MTTR, increasing service reliability, and enhancing customer experience.
